Split of Packages.gz (was: intent to package mrename)


On Wed, Aug 09, 2000 at 10:21:08PM +0200, Christian Pernegger wrote:
> The easiest way would be to make package lists per-directory items. This way
> a user not interested in X apps doesn't even see (or download) them. An added
> benefit of
> splitting the packages file is that if only the section main/games changed,
> the rest of main wouldn't have to be fetched.

While I'm not against this idea, I don't believe that this
will bring a great benefit.  E.g. I'm interested in
main/devel, because of a handful of packages, or some other
user is interested in guile, so she loads
main/interpreters/Packages.gz, which is 99% on all of the
other scripting language packages etc.  The splitted
Packages.gz would have a greater benefit, if our package
struture would become much more fine-grained, like
main/interpreters/{guile,misc,perl,tcl}/... and

We need to transfer just the diff's, but I don't know how
to achieve this.  And this is still no solution for the
VM problem.

W. Borgert <debacle@debian.org>

